What is a freight forwarder? The freight forwarder definition is freight shipping management and planning across domestic or international locations. Specifically, freight forwarders and forwarding agents offer various supply chain services, such as:

  • Air or ocean freight transportation
  • Preparation of documentation
  • Inland transportation to the destination or from the origin
  • Storage and warehousing services
  • Customs compliance and cargo insurance
  • Deconsolidation and consolidation

Exporting and importing create lucrative opportunities for companies with the ability to execute tactical logistics plans. However, international shipping logistics are complex.

What’s the freight forwarder meaning in shipping? Most freight forwarders typically ship through their waybill or bills of lading. Then, forwarder agents overseas ensure document delivery, collection, and deconsolidation.

#4. Cargo Insurance

A freight forwarder offers cargo insurance plans, also called freight insurance. The plan reimburses the loss beneficiary if goods are stolen or damaged in transit.

However, cargo insurance doesn’t cover indirect losses from the inciting incident. For instance, if a vessel falls off an automobile, consequently damaging a building nearby, the cargo insurance policy only covers the financial cost of the loss or damage done to container contents. It doesn’t cover building damage costs.
